The Importance of Game Providers and RTP in Betting Sites
One critical aspect often overlooked by casual users is the quality and reputation of the game providers behind the scenes. Names like Evolution Gaming, Pragmatic Play, and Play’n GO aren’t just empty labels—they shape how enjoyable and fair the games really are. Many of these providers publish RTP (Return to Player) rates, which give players a sense of how much to expect back over time.
Take Starburst by NetEnt, for example—one of the most popular slot games globally, known for an RTP around 96.1%. Such transparency helps players gauge where their money might go. Betting sites that host games from respected providers usually indicate a higher level of reliability and a better overall experience.
It’s worth noting that RTP is an average, not a guarantee. Variance matters too—some games pay out big but rarely, others smaller but more often. This adds another layer to the strategic thinking involved when choosing how and where to play.

What to Keep in Mind About Responsible Betting
While the thrill of betting can be enticing, it’s essential to remember that it’s a form of entertainment, not a guaranteed income source. Setting boundaries on time and money spent helps keep the experience enjoyable without tipping into problematic territory.
Many reputable platforms also feature tools to help users stay in control—self-exclusion options, deposit limits, or reality checks that interrupt long sessions. If navigating betting sites feels overwhelming, these features can serve as helpful safeguards.
At the end of the day, betting should never replace sound financial decisions or well-being. The best players are those who know when to step back.
